Trillium Health Partners (THP) is one of the largest community-based acute care facilities in Canada. Comprised of the Credit Valley Hospital, the Mississauga Hospital, the Queensway Health Centre, and the Reactivation Center at Humber. Trillium Health Partners serves the growing and diverse populations of Mississauga, West Toronto and surrounding communities and is a teaching hospital affiliated with the University of Toronto.

Position Summary:
A high achieving, self-motivated individual with strong organizational skills and demonstrated commitment to customer service will excel in this role. The administrative assistant will provide administrative support to the Regional Ethics Program. The successful candidate will report to the Senior Ethicist.
Some key responsibilities include:

  • Providing administrative support to Director, Senior Ethicist, and Ethics Team.
  • Coordinating meetings and events (e.g., advertising, booking rooms, catering, preparing meeting packages, compiling evaluations, maintaining sign-in sheets)
  • Taking and drafting minutes of meetings
  • Maintaining intranet site
  • Maintaining files and records
  • Processing external and internal invoices, expense claims, and payroll
  • Monitoring and ordering office supplies
